Art LawIllicit trade in cultural objects While much of the trade in art and other objects of cultural property is legitimate in nature, the illicit trade in such works is a significant problem, international in scope, which is addressed by both domestic legislation and international conventions. The illicit trade takes a number of forms:
• the trade in stolen and looted works of art and antiquity;
